Chris Lattner8394d792007-06-05 20:53:16 +0000244 /// EmitLValue - Emit code to compute a designator that specifies the location
245 /// of the expression.
246 ///
247 /// This can return one of two things: a simple address or a bitfield
248 /// reference. In either case, the LLVM Value* in the LValue structure is
249 /// guaranteed to be an LLVM pointer type.
250 ///
251 /// If this returns a bitfield reference, nothing about the pointee type of
252 /// the LLVM value is known: For example, it may not be a pointer to an
253 /// integer.
254 ///
255 /// If this returns a normal address, and if the lvalue's C type is fixed
256 /// size, this method guarantees that the returned pointer type will point to
257 /// an LLVM type of the same size of the lvalue's type. If the lvalue has a
258 /// variable length type, this is not possible.
259 ///
Chris Lattnerd7f58862007-06-02 05:24:33 +0000260 LValue EmitLValue(const Expr *E);
